Writing configuration data to multiple transceivers using Bluetooth communication
To write configuration data to multiple transceivers by using Bluetooth communication, click the “Multi Write (Bluetooth)”
button. A Bluetooth-compatible device (the transceiver) is detected in Write Data to Multiple Transceiver (Bluetooth),
and the configuration data can be written to the transceiver by Bluetooth communication.

2.4
Reading the Configuration Data from the Transceiver
To change the data configured in the transceiver, read the configuration data from the transceiver to KPG-D1/ D1N, and
then write the configuration data to the transceiver after the configuration data has been changed.
Clicking the “Read” button in Program of KPG-D1/ D1N displays Read Data from the Transceiver. Clicking the “Read”
button of Read Data from the Transceiver enters FPU Programming Mode and starts reading the configuration data to
the transceiver.
